I've recently been making my own chocolate. I happen to love it, but I dread the winnowing process. Cracking is no biggie, although I will probably get a crankenstien soon. I live in an apartment with no out doors and when I winnow I end up getting husk and dust everywhere. I've tried using a screen, a bag. Finally on my last batch I peeled each bean by hand. It took forever, but the end result was some prety awesome tasting chocolate. I only peeled a pound and a half of beans so it wasn't too bad. Is there any other way than the hair dryer? I saw the winnowing machine at the Scharffen Berger factory and it seems like someone could make a miniature version of it. Any help or ideas are greatly appreciated! Thanks

We made our winnower from this design: www.saveseeds.org/tools/tool_winnower_electric.html . We added a u shaped pipe to direct the output into a large garbage can. It makes a little bit of dust mess that easily vacuums. In order to get no mess we are going to try to replace the blower with a vacuum at the opposite end. Or maybe use both a blower and vacuum.
